Isabella and Rasmus Wranå had impressed at the WC.

They finished second in the basic round and thus reached the quarterfinals.

But there it stopped.

The Swedes started with a two-pointer, but already in the next round they turned the German pair consisting of Pia-Lisa Schöll and Klaudius Harsch.

Then the Swedes played stably and looked to go on, but in the seventh round they suddenly fell 4-0.

They still managed to take a two-pointer in the eighth round and thus the quarterfinals went to the arbitration round.

It was a real thriller, but Germany took advantage of the fact that they had the last stone and eventually won 11-8. 

Germany now face Scotland in the semifinals.
